WEST SEATTLE CRIME WATCH: Amazon locker packages stolen

Some suggest Amazon customers use company lockers as a more-secure way to receive packages. That’s not necessarily 100 percent theft-proof, judging by what Jim reports happened to him:

Amazon Locker Flavius, located at 35th and Barton 7-Eleven, was either somehow electrically opened without triggering the “picked up” email, or the Amazon driver just dumped everything next to the box.

My locker was still in a “delivered” but “not picked up” status. But all the empty bags next to the locker had my name on them. So I suspected my locker would be empty, which it was. I did not open it till I had customer service on the phone.

No problem, everything will be replaced in a day or two, but it is worth putting out a word of caution.

I reported this to Amazon months ago and they took the locker offline while they “looked into it.” I’d had multiple packages stolen on different days, each time the locker opened and was empty and the security camera was taped over (I removed the tape, not that the camera was doing any good). They’re stripping off the panels next to the doors, which you can clearly see your photo, and I’m pretty sure this is what is enabling them to open the lockers and clear it all out. I have not used this locker since and never will again. The locker at Lucky 5 seems like a different generation of locker (you have to use the app to open the locker) and I’ve had success with that one.
